如何快速搭建内网穿透VPN服务器? (内网穿透架设vpn服务器)

搭建内网穿透VPN服务器是为了让网络内部的设备能够被外网访问。在日常工作中,我们可能需要远程连接内部的服务器、数据库等,这时候就需要用到内网穿透功能。另外,如果你有自己的网站或网络应用程序,也需要搭建内网穿透VPN服务器来让外网用户访问。如何快速搭建呢?下面我们来分享一下。

步骤1:选择合适的VPN服务器

现在市面上有不少内网穿透VPN服务器,比如ngrok、frp、花生壳等等。其中,ngrok和frp是比较常用的国外和国内开源内网穿透VPN服务器。选择哪种VPN服务器,要根据实际情况来定,比如是否需要支持多个内网穿透功能、所在地域等等。

步骤2:下载并安装VPN服务器

下载选择的内网穿透VPN服务器,并按照提示进行安装。安装完成后,你需要登陆VPN服务器控制面板,配置一些基本的信息。

步骤3:设置内网IP地址和端口

在VPN服务器控制面板中,你需要设置内网IP地址和端口。需要注意的是,你需要知道内网设备的IP地址和端口,以便进行转发。这一步设置完成后,你就可以开始使用内网穿透功能了。

步骤4:配置域名

如果要让外网用户访问你的网络应用程序,需要配置一个域名。这样,外网用户就可以通过域名访问你的应用程序了。一般来说,你需要在你的域名服务商那里设置一个A记录,将域名映射到你的VPN服务器IP地址上。

步骤5:测试功能

完成以上步骤之后,你需要测试一下内网穿透功能是否可用。具体测试方法是,在不同网络环境下,使用外网设备访问你的内网设备IP地址和端口。测试成功后,你就可以开始愉快地使用内网穿透功能了。

需要注意的是,搭建内网穿透VPN服务器需要一定的技术水平,如果你不太熟悉相关知识,更好找一些专业人士帮忙。同时,在配置过程中,你需要关注安全问题,确保VPN服务器的安全性。另外,由于内网穿透功能会消耗一定的网络带宽和机器资源,所以也需要根据实际情况来定,避免对网络和设备造成不必要的压力。

快速搭建内网穿透VPN服务器并非一件容易的事情,需要你有一定的技术水平和经验。但只要按照以上步骤来操作,相信你也可以成功搭建自己的内网穿透VPN服务器,让你的网络更加便利和安全。

相关问题拓展阅读:

如何在Windows服务器上架设VPN

在Windows服务器上架设VPN可以如下操作:之一步,打开控制面板->管理工具->服务项目,禁用Windows防火墙服务。

第二步,打开控制面板->管理工具,双击“路由和远程访问”。然后右键点击服务器图标,再点击“配置并乎衡启用路咐顷纳由和远程访问”。

第三步,在“路由和远程服务器安装向导”中,选择“自定义配置”。

第四步,勾选“VPN访问”和“NAT和基本防火墙”。

第五步, 点击“完成”。系统提示“要开始服务吗?”,选择“是”。

第六步,接下来开始配置路由和远程访问,我们先点击本地服务旁边的+按钮,把左侧菜单展开,再点击IP路由选择旁边的+按钮。

第七步,下面配置静态IP地址。右键点击本地服务,点击属性,再点击IP选项卡。

第八步,点选“静态地址池”,点击“添加”。输入一个起始IP地址和结束IP地址范围,推荐输入192.168.1.100到192.168.1.254这个范围,因为192.168段属于本地保留IP段。最后点击“确定”。

第九步,右键点击“静态路由”,再点击“新建静态路由”。

第十步,目标和网络掩码都输入0,网关请和TCP/IP属性中的默认网关保持一致。

第十一步,删除“DHCP中继代理程序”中的“内部”项目。

第十二步,然后右键点击“DHCP中继代理程序”,再点击“新增接口”。

第十三步,选择“本地连接”,再点击“确定”,然后在弹出的对话框中点击“确衡没定”。

第十四步,右键点击“NAT/基本防火墙”,再点击“新增接口”,然后选择“本地连接”,点击“确定”。

第十五步,在弹出的对话框中先点选“公共接口连接到Internet”,再勾选“在此接口上启用NAT”,最后点击“确定”。

第十六步,至此在路由和远程访问中的配置就完成了。下面是添加VPN用户的步骤,到计算机管理中添加一个用户,作为VPN连接的用户,把这个用户放到Guest组下面,并在用户属性->拨入->远程访问权限中设置成“允许访问”。 然后就是在你自己电脑上新建VPN连接,进行拨号测试了。要确定是否连接成功,请访问IP查询网站,看是否显示的是国外服务器的IP即可。

服务器如何设置VPN?

是要设置VPN虚拟连接嘛州盯?

是的话,

详细的樱碰设置册颂和方法~

如何搭建VPN来开服务器

这个是VPN的猛培搭建问题

启用路由枝段唯远程访问

启用设置NAT防火燃举墙

新建远程访问策略,具体VPN搭建可百度

  这是一个简短的教程,目的是为了快速搭建一个可用的VPN,本文并不涉及有关VPN的正常使用内容。本简短教程基于以下硬件条件:

  一台安装了Debian GNU/Linux 5.0的VPS。

  当然理论上所有可以安装pptpd包的*nix系统都可以作为主机,教程中安装方式是基于Debian的apt-get命令,其他发行版请自行对照使用。

  这台VPS的物理位置是Fremont, CA。

  物理位置作为VPN这个应用本身并不重要,在这里提出只是多此一举。

  安装服务器端软件

  # apt-get install pptpd

  Debian的包管理是所有发行版里更好的,所以这条命令打桐没完就安装完毕了我们的pptp服务器端程序。

  配置IP地址范围

  编辑/etc/pptpd.conf,在最后添加如下地址:

  localip 192.168.0.1remoteip 192.168.0.,192.168.0.245

  这两句设置了当外部计算机通过pptp联接到vpn后所能拿到的ip地址范围和服务器的ip地址设置。

  增加一个用户

  编辑/etc/ppp/chap-secrets,在下面增加类似的条目:

  username pptpd password *

  上面内差启容很好理解,最后那个星号是说允许从任何IP地址联局庆纳接,如果你想单独设定IP地址也可以。

  重启pptpd服务

  # /etc/init.d/pptpd restar

  理论上到这里一个vpn就已经搭建完毕了。无论你用的是Windows还是OSX,或者是iPhone OS,都可以通过建立一个pptp链接来联入这个VPN。不过你并不能通过这个来上Internet,因为所有的数据都作用于那台pptpd的服务器上,而不会传入拨入的计算机设备上。要上Internet还需要这么干:

  dns解析支持

  编辑:/etc/ppp/options,在里面找一下“ms-dns”项目:

  ms-dns 208.67.222.222 ms-dns 208.67.220.220

  我填写的是OpenDNS的地址,当然你也可以填写电信的DNS。

  允许转发

  编辑/etc/sysctl.conf,看一下net.ipv4.ip_forward参数是不是1。

  net.ipv4.ip_forward=1

  最后的最后,运行一下这条命令来打开iptables的转发支持:

  /in/iptables -t nat -A POSTROUTING -s 192.168.0.0/24 -o eth0 -j MASQUERADE

  注意:来自@LEMONed的消息,只有Xen的VPS可以搭建pptp,OpenVZ的不行。

  引用来自@LEMONed的话:

  因为openvz下只有venet0,没有eth0,而绝大多数的vps都是openvz的,然后绝大多数的openvz vps都没有masqurade,只能搭建openvpn并且要自签证书什么的,根本不能用pptpd。我为了给iphone搭个vpn曾经把这个研究透彻了

关于内网穿透架设vpn服务器的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站。


数据运维技术 » 如何快速搭建内网穿透VPN服务器? (内网穿透架设vpn服务器)